WILLINGTON QUAY

Caisley, J.P., A/Smn., 1915
On the Helles Memorial is the name of Tyneside Z/1986 Able Seaman James Pearson Caisley, serving with the Royal Naval Volunteer Reserve who died 04/06/1915.

Allan Rankin states that he worked in Haggie’s Ropeworks.

Colin Boyd has submitted the following:

James was born on 1st March 1886 and was working as a ropemaker living with his mother, Elisabeth, at 50, Stanley Street, Willington Quay when he enlisted in the Royal Naval Division on 23rd November 1914.

He joined the Anson Battalion on 24th February 1915 and was posted as missing, presumed killed in action on 4th June 1915 in Gallipoli.

James Pearson Caisley is remembered in Willington Quay on W56.03 and W56.05
